How to reply when a girl texts after a long time

She ghosted then texted back. Here's how to respond without seeming bitter or too eager, and actually get the conversation going again.

Read the situation

When someone texts you after weeks or months of silence, it's easy to either overreact or play it too cool. The best move is to acknowledge the time gap lightly, then show you're interested in where this goes now. This keeps things natural and doesn't put her on the defensive.

A good reply does three things. It shows you noticed she disappeared without being accusatory. It demonstrates you have your own life and weren't waiting around. And it opens a door for real conversation, not just surface-level banter.

Avoid sounding hurt or sarcastic. Skip the "wow long time no talk" vibe entirely. Instead, match her energy and move forward. If she's sending a real message with substance, give her something real back. If it's generic, keep it light and see if she steps up.

Why she's texting now and what to read from it

When someone resurfaces after weeks or months, she's either thinking about you specifically or she's running through contacts. Both are worth a response, but they require different reads. If her message mentions something you talked about before, or asks a real question about your life, she's been thinking about you. If it's generic ("hey how are you" or a meme), she might be testing the water with multiple people. The gap itself tells you something too. A month away suggests she got busy or something changed. Three months often means she cycled through other options. Long silences rarely happen because someone forgot about you. She knew how to find you. She chose not to until now. Your job in replying is to acknowledge that without making her feel bad about it.

What your reply needs to accomplish

Your message has two jobs. First, it needs to show you're not sitting around waiting for her texts. This doesn't mean being cold. It means you reference something you've been doing, thinking about, or working on. A line that signals you have momentum in your own life makes you instantly more attractive. Second, your reply must give her something to respond to that requires real effort. If you just match her generic energy, the conversation dies again. If she sent something substantial, respond with substance. If she sent nothing, ask something specific about what's actually happening in her world now. The tone matters too. You're not punishing her for disappearing. You're not so relieved to hear from her that you seem desperate. You're just... straightforward and interested.

When to send it and what comes next

Send your reply within a few hours, not immediately and not after days. Immediate looks reactive. Days looks like you're playing games. If her message was sent at night, morning is fine. If morning, send it by end of day. After you reply, wait for her response. If nothing comes back in three to four days, she reactivated the option of you but didn't actually want to restart. Don't send a follow-up. If she replies but the conversation stays surface level or she takes days between messages, she's not prioritizing you. You can keep it light and friendly, but stop investing effort into deepening it. If she does respond quickly and asks real questions, you're back in the game. From there it's like any conversation: build it through calls or plans, not endless texting.

Do not send

Why these replies fail

  • Wow long time no talk! How have you been?

    It puts a spotlight on the gap and sounds passive, like you're just following her lead instead of steering where this goes.

  • Hey! Would love to catch up sometime. Let me know when you're free.

    You're handing all the work to her after she already ghosted. She has to be the one making plans while you sit back waiting.

  • I was just thinking about you actually. Been really focused on work lately but definitely miss hanging out.

    This reads as you waiting around and suddenly jumping when she contacts you, which undercuts any sense that you have your own life happening.

Questions people ask

Should I bring up how long it's been since we talked?
No direct callout needed. A light reference is fine if it fits naturally, but avoid making it weird. The fact that time passed is obvious to both of you. Focus instead on what's different now and why she's reaching out.
What if she just sent a single emoji or 'hey'?
She's testing whether you're still around. Reply warmly but ask something that requires a real answer from her. This shows you won't chase surface level conversation and it gives you information about whether she actually wants to reconnect.
How long should I wait before following up if she doesn't reply?
Don't follow up at all. If your reply didn't land, a second message will definitely not. She has your number. If she wants to continue, she'll message again. Move on.
Should I ask why she disappeared or where she's been?
Not directly. She doesn't owe you an explanation and asking puts her on the defensive immediately. Let her volunteer that information if she wants to. Stay focused on the present instead.
